The Super Bowl is not the only big game to look forward to this Sunday as the annual Puppy Bowl is celebrating its 20th anniversary this year.

Dallas, a wire-haired terrier, and Melody, a rescue mix, will represent SPCA Westchester in this year's Puppy Bowl. Animal Planted invited the Briarcliff Manor shelter to participate, making it a first for the SPCA in the event's milestone 20 years. When deciding which two pups they wanted to send, the shelter knew Melody and Dallas were the right choices.

"These two pups just stood out because they were so social and sweet," said Lisa Bonanno, Director of Development at SPCA Westchester. "They just were non-stop playing with all the other dogs here."

The goal of the annual event is to promote the importance of adoption throughout the United States. Every puppy that plays in the Puppy Bowl is an adoptable pet from a shelter nationwide. Dallas and Melody have been adopted since filming the game, but Bonanno hopes the Puppy Bowl will resonate with viewers who will come in and meet plenty of the puppies available. That includes the latest additions to the SPCA: four Border Collie/Great Pyrenees mixes. 

"We're hoping, especially with adoptions being down nationwide...we'll see an uptick in people coming out to rescue," she said. "We're just so happy to get the word out about our shelter, and hopefully it's going to help a lot of other groups as well."

As for Dallas and Melody, their new families already have plans to celebrate their rise to fame. 

"[The] two lucky families that adopted Dallas and Melody...were so excited to find out that they're going to be superstars on TV," Bonanno said. "Both I know are hosting parties with their friends and family...kind of like a watch party before the Super Bowl so that they can watch their pups in the Puppy Bowl."

Dallas and Melody will star in the Puppy Bowl this Sunday at 2 p.m. on Animal Planet, Discovery, Discovery+, MAX, TBS and truTV.
